Many homeowners living outside of municipalities rely on liquefied petroleum gas for heat. Commonly called LPG and propane, this fuel is delivered by trucks in locations where utility companies have not extended natural gas pipelines. At some point, the natural gas company in this area may extend the pipeline as the population grows. When it's time for furnace replacement, property owners now might consider making a switch.

When a furnace starts to reach the end of its usable lifespan, it may suffer declining performance. This limits its ability to warm the interior of your home, which leads to you needing to replace it with an upgraded model. Professional furnace installation contractors will be able to assist you with this project so that you can upgrade your heat without increasing the risks or challenges that this project may involve.

Winter is here! And this means that you should invest in a fully-functional furnace for your comfort and health. When maintained properly, a furnace can last for about 15 to 20 years. However, the lifespan of your furnace may also depend on how often it is used and its type.
The unit uses ducts to distribute the heated air throughout the house. Once your furnace starts to malfunction, heated air will not be evenly distributed in your property.
